Seminary on the Prairie

The first of these annual events was held in 2002. Topics have included agricultural ethics, human sexuality, rural youth ministry, rural out-migration, rural economic development, cooperative ministry, congregational leadership, and development/redevelopment of rural congregations and ministries.

2010 Theme:

Preaching? Me? Up Front?

The focus of this years Seminary on the Prairie will be on preaching and sermon preparation. If you have ever wondered how a sermon is put together, if you've ever wanted to try your hand at writing a sermon, this event is for you! Pastors will share their insights on what works and what doesn't work in the sermon writing process. Participants will also work on a scripture text and prepare an actual sermon. Sunday morning will provide opportunities to preach the sermon! If you prefer not to preach, no worry!

2010 Schedule:

Seminary on the Prairie will begin at 8:30 a.m. on Saturday, the 30th. The day's sessions will end at 4:00, giving participants the rest of the day and evening to work on sermons. Participants are invited to preach at area churches the following morning. Pulpits within a 40 mile radius are being made available; participants will preach, with a pastor present to lead the rest of the worship service. Following the morning worship services, everyone will return to Binford for lunch and the afternoon session, which runs from 1:30 until 4:30.
